Minor feature:
After reaching a certain threshold size (to avoid pocket alt kingdoms), each Realm type unlocks the ability to craft a special curio that is noticeably better than standard curios in some respects.

Why?
Further incentivize trade and interaction.

So... Realms and Curios. I'm seeing this as being a particularly interesting mechanic, and the foundation of something that could go even further.

We know that quest givers currently can increase the quality of a forgeable within the region. What if they could introduce NEW forageables within a region? Blue moss that grows on oak trees, a certain type of flowering vine that only appears when paving is decaying, bizarre three eyed foxes, the possibilities are kind of endless.

Only... The quality is purely governed by satisfying the quest givers so that they boost the quality of the foragable, and it always starts at 10 when it gets introduced by the quest giver.

Then combine this with realms... Rather than having realms craft items, have them sort of 'appear' in the wild. The Hedgehugian Hedgehog, the Epanumbrian Dandelion, the Apple of Fire and Ice. The way I could see this happening would be:

Some hidden value related to Realms would have to be incremented through methods that are completely opaque to the user base, and thus could not be farmed. There would be no announcement that a thing formed, no information to the user base on how this shit happens, it just HAPPENS. (I speculate it would be LP generated by the community, number of active hours by the community, number of messages in Realm Chat, number of wheat plots in the realm, etc. Totally seemingly arbitrary metrics. Hell, it could even be something as simple as "Because Jorb and Loftar say it's time".)

This could feasibly go on to include rare craftable pops (An Embroidered Hedgehug, an Epanumbrian Seer's Bone), etc.

The coup de tat? Implement curio satiations to make these even more valuable.

Meh, I don't think it will work as you anticipate it would. Who will have the ability to craft these curios? If it is unlocked by sumply being in the realm territory then it obviously will not lead to any trade/interaction as one will simply hop through realms and craft all of them as needed. If it is available only for realm ruler then we will drown in "rich get richer" style of complaints.
So, I assume that the ability to craft will be available only to realm members. And now realm founders have a great incentive to not invite people to their realm. It creates additional suppliers of potentially valuable product and breaks their initial monopoly. Ok, but what about altruistic realms who won't be greedy and will freely invite you? Their curios will be worthless as well, as I for example will have an alt invited to such realm, who will craft this curio for me, rather than bother buying it.
Also, correct if I am wrong, but most people aren't interested in buying current curios. Curios are usually replaceable and not significant enough to bother buying them. So these curios will need to have outstanding lp/h to be worth it. And at this point I imagine there to pop realms who will spam cairns underground untill they reach your threshold so that titans can have 16 of these curios in their study at all time.
